A British couple who are exploring the U.S. named James and Siana posted a video on TikTok and they showed viewers that they did something as American as apple pie: they went to a Walmart store and shopped for Fourth of July gear!

TikTok/@jamesandsiana1
The couple from across the pond seemed to be having a blast as they walked through the Walmart store.
James and Siana tried on different kinds of patriotic clothing, including a really snazzy pair of American flag shorts.

TikTok/@jamesandsiana1
Siana said their Walmart trip was a success and she told viewers, “We’re so excited for the Fourth of July, honestly.”
She added, “I think we’re the most excited British couple to ever experience the Fourth of July before, right?”
